gpt4 book ai didi

quarkus - 如何在quarkus microprofile案例中配置rest client

转载 作者:行者123 更新时间:2023-12-04 14:11:41 28 4
gpt4 key购买 nike

当使用 Quarkus microprofile 作为 rest 客户端时,如何配置底层 HttpClient?比如重试次数、每台主机的连接池大小等等?也有可能以某种方式强制客户端重新启动(因此连接池将重新启动)?

最佳答案

https://download.eclipse.org/microprofile/microprofile-rest-client-2.0-RC2/microprofile-rest-client-2.0-RC2.html#_configuration_keys概述了可以使用的全套配置 key 。

您正在寻找的是:

{packageName}.{interfaceName}/mp-rest/connectTimeout
{packageName}.{interfaceName}/mp-rest/readTimeout

如果您使用编程 API 而不是 CDI 方法,RestClientBuilder 也有设置这些属性的方法。

我不知道有什么方法可以重新启动底层 HTTP 客户端连接池。对于不需要重新启动整个应用程序的这种情况,用例是什么?

关于quarkus - 如何在quarkus microprofile案例中配置rest client,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/63795633/

28 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com